| pedicel |
The stem or stalk of an individual flower of an inflorescence or the stalk that supports a spikelet in grasses.

| pedicel |
a short, slender stalk bearing a conidium. Brachysporium.

| pedigree |
A diagram mapping the genetic history or a particular family

| pedicel |
Stem that attaches the indivdual grapes to the cluster (see Peduncle).
